Another large show of store sheep was forward at Borderway on Monday and proved to be very good to sell with trade being up £4-£5 on the year. Top price of the day was paid for a Beltex x from Messrs Richardson, Whitehead Brow, Mealsgate selling to £128. Messrs Wood, Well Head Farm sold a tremendous run of lambs at £123, £121 and £108. All classes of sheep proved dearer on the week. Many more lambs are required on a weekly basis to fulfil purchasers’ requirements.
